Output 959ed153f21821d344384a253b26182a63dc2bee18333e0fb7999df9a25c5018:9

value
16832057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d321302fab10e545f3cd9c5773ac9c6f265269a OP_EQUAL
address
3ABnkc2z866Lqz9Kj3BvKBPww6vZHdbZRm
transaction
959ed153f21821d344384a253b26182a63dc2bee18333e0fb7999df9a25c5018
spent
true